:root{--bg: #0b0b0d;--surface: #161618;--surface-2: #1e1e22;--border: #2a2a2e;--text: #e8e8ea;--text-muted: #a0a0a8;--accent: #d4a657;--accent-soft: #d4a65720;--danger: #e06262;--success: #6ec48a;--font-sans: system-ui, -apple-system, "Segoe UI", Roboto, sans-serif;--radius: 10px}*{box-sizing:border-box}html,body{margin:0;padding:0;background:var(--bg);color:var(--text);font-family:var(--font-sans);min-height:100vh;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}a{color:var(--accent)}button{font-family:inherit}[data-tip].tip-open{position:relative}[data-tip].tip-open:after{content:attr(data-tip);position:absolute;bottom:calc(100% + 7px);left:50%;transform:translate(-50%);background:var(--surface-2);border:1px solid var(--border);color:var(--text);font-size:.75rem;font-weight:400;padding:.3rem .55rem;border-radius:7px;white-space:pre;text-transform:none;letter-spacing:normal;text-align:left;pointer-events:none;z-index:40}.scrim.svelte-jby388{position:fixed;top:0;right:0;bottom:0;left:0;z-index:70;background:#0000008c;display:flex;align-items:center;justify-content:center;padding:1rem}.dialog.svelte-jby388{z-index:71;width:100%;max-width:360px;background:var(--surface);border:1px solid var(--border);border-radius:var(--radius);padding:1.25rem;box-shadow:0 16px 48px #00000080}h2.svelte-jby388{margin:0 0 .5rem;font-size:1.05rem;font-weight:500;color:var(--text)}p.svelte-jby388{margin:0 0 .5rem;font-size:.9rem;color:var(--text-muted);line-height:1.45}input.svelte-jby388{width:100%;margin-top:.5rem;background:var(--surface-2);border:1px solid var(--border);color:var(--text);padding:.7rem .85rem;border-radius:var(--radius);font-size:1rem;font-family:inherit;color-scheme:dark}input.svelte-jby388:focus{outline:none;border-color:var(--accent)}.row.svelte-jby388{display:flex;justify-content:flex-end;gap:.6rem;margin-top:1.1rem}.btn.svelte-jby388{padding:.55rem 1rem;border-radius:var(--radius);font-size:.85rem;font-weight:500;font-family:inherit;cursor:pointer;border:1px solid transparent}.cancel.svelte-jby388{background:transparent;border-color:var(--border);color:var(--text-muted)}.cancel.svelte-jby388:hover{color:var(--text);border-color:var(--text-muted)}.confirm.svelte-jby388{background:var(--accent);color:#1a1408}.confirm.danger.svelte-jby388{background:var(--danger);color:#2a0d0d}.btn.svelte-jby388:focus-visible{outline:2px solid var(--accent);outline-offset:2px}
